Musical institution opens new location in downtown Farmington

The 94-year-old Hewitt's Music has packed up its instruments and everything else and opened a new store in downtown Farmington. It left Dearborn last month and opened at 23330 Farmington Road in mid June. An grand opening party is planned for July 18 and 19. Hewitt sells and rents musical instruments and supplies. It's also given lessons to generations of music students. It is also in the repair business. Just a few years shy of being in business nearly a century, the owners decided to add an Oakland County location to its lineup of stores.
